Crustless Pizza

A quick and easy low-carb crustless pizza that's crispy at the edges, cheesy in the center, and ready in under 30 minutes.
Prep Time 10 minutes
Cook Time 15 minutes
Total Time 25 minutes
Servings: 4 servings
Course: Main Course
Cuisine: Italian American
Calories: 280

Ingredients
  

Main
  • 4 large eggs
  • 2 cups shredded mozzarella cheese
  • 1/2 cup pizza sauce or marinara
  • 1/4 cup grated Parmesan cheese
  • 1 cup pepperoni slices
  • 1 teaspoon Italian seasoning
  • 1/2 teaspoon garlic powder
  • salt and black pepper to taste
  • 1 tablespoon olive oil

Method
 

  1. Preheat the oven to 425°F (220°C) and allow it to heat for 5 minutes.
  2. Brush a 9-inch round baking dish with olive oil, coating the bottom and sides evenly.
  3. In a large mixing bowl, whisk together 4 large eggs, 1/2 teaspoon garlic powder, 1 teaspoon Italian seasoning, salt, and black pepper until combined.
  4. Fold in 2 cups shredded mozzarella cheese and 1/4 cup grated Parmesan cheese until no dry cheese remains.
  5. Pour the egg and cheese mixture into the prepared pan and spread it into a uniform 1/2-inch layer.
  6. Spread 1/2 cup pizza sauce evenly over the egg base, leaving a 1/2-inch border around the edges.
  7. Arrange 1 cup pepperoni slices evenly over the sauce.
  8. Bake for 12 to 15 minutes until the edges are golden brown and the cheese is bubbling.
  9. Allow the pizza to rest for 2 to 3 minutes before slicing to let the base set.

Notes

Leftovers can be refrigerated for up to 4 days or frozen for up to 2 months; reheat slices in a 350°F oven for 5 to 8 minutes for best texture.
